Bug #13726
contrib/nancypoll: utiliser ApiError dans
Statut:
Fermé
Priorité:
Normal
Assigné à:
Josué Kouka
Version cible:
-
Début:
24 octobre 2016
Echéance:
% réalisé:
100%
Temps estimé:
Patch proposed:
Oui
Planning:
Description
thomas@zepo ~/dev/passerelle/passerelle/contrib/nancypoll master $ git grep raise models.py: raise ParameterError('All parameters are required') models.py: raise ParameterError('Invalid street no value') models.py: raise FileContentError('No content found') models.py: raise ObjectDoesNotExist('Polling Station Not Found')
à remplacer par des APIError
Fichiers
Révisions associées
Historique
Mis à jour par Josué Kouka il y a plus de 7 ans
- Fichier 0001-nancy-poll-use-APIError-instead-of-custom-Exceptions.patch 0001-nancy-poll-use-APIError-instead-of-custom-Exceptions.patch ajouté
- Patch proposed changé de Non à Oui
Mis à jour par Frédéric Péters il y a plus de 7 ans
Il faudrait ajouter des assert int(...['err']) != 0
(parce que c'est ça qui compte pour wcs, pas err_desc).
Mis à jour par Josué Kouka il y a plus de 7 ans
Mis à jour par Frédéric Péters il y a plus de 7 ans
J'avais noté int() parce que vraiment, c'est ce que wcs fait, et je ne voudrais pas qu'une régression passe inaperçue ici si jamais "err" se trouvait devenir "0".
Mis à jour par Josué Kouka il y a plus de 7 ans
- Fichier 0001-nancy-poll-use-APIError-instead-of-custom-Exceptions.patch 0001-nancy-poll-use-APIError-instead-of-custom-Exceptions.patch ajouté
Frédéric Péters a écrit :
J'avais noté int() parce que vraiment, c'est ce que wcs fait, et je ne voudrais pas qu'une régression passe inaperçue ici si jamais "err" se trouvait devenir "0".
checked
Mis à jour par Josué Kouka il y a plus de 7 ans
- Statut changé de En cours à Résolu (à déployer)
- % réalisé changé de 0 à 100
Mis à jour par Benjamin Dauvergne il y a presque 6 ans
- Statut changé de Résolu (à déployer) à Fermé
nancy poll: use APIError instead of custom Exceptions (#13726)